What does Asparuch mean and where does it come from?
Asparuch is derived from the name of the Bulgar khan Asparuh, who founded the First Bulgarian Empire in the 7th century.
Cultural significance
The name is significant in Bulgarian history and culture, associated with the establishment of Bulgaria as a state.
